These women said no to having kids - here's why

What if the choice to remain childless is more than just a personal preference? For many women today, the decision not to have children is influenced by a complex web of factors that extend far beyond individual desires.

Financial constraints top the list. With rising living costs and economic uncertainty, many women feel that the financial burden of raising children is simply too great. The desire for stability often takes precedence over traditional expectations of motherhood.

But it’s not just about money. Environmental concerns are increasingly weighing on the minds of women contemplating motherhood. The fear of contributing to overpopulation and the impact on our planet can lead to a profound reevaluation of life choices. This reflects a growing awareness of sustainability and the future of our world.

Moreover, there’s a cultural shift happening. As societal norms evolve, the stigma around choosing not to have kids is diminishing. Women are increasingly prioritizing personal goals, careers, and experiences over traditional family structures. This shift not only empowers individual choices but also reshapes the narrative around what it means to be fulfilled.

Interestingly, many who choose not to have children express a desire to contribute to the world in other ways—through careers, community service, or creative pursuits. These women often find deep satisfaction in their choices, suggesting that fulfillment can take many forms.

As we continue to explore this complex issue, it’s clear that the reasons behind these decisions are deeply personal yet universally relevant. Understanding these choices can help society engage in more compassionate conversations about family and identity.
